I thought I should start a thread about this and see if other artillerists are feeling the same way. This mod is great and I personally really like the new Howitzers and use them whenever I can. However, what I have noticed is that:
a) there are very few maps which actually have any howitzers
b) Their positioning on many of the maps makes them very ineffective/ very limited target area
c) The distribution of guns per team is very uneven. Some maps only 1 team will have howitzers at their spawn. For instance on the War of Trenches Map one team starts with 2 Howitzers and the other team only 1. So this is a clear disadvantage and if the team with 2 can shoot with any sort of efficiency they can keep the other 1 Howitzer out of the game.

So it really would be great if their placement/ distribution could be looked into. Or even introduce a way to move them (though I heard they are scene props rather than reskins of NW cannons, is that right?) There is also the fact that every now and then the ability to function howitzers seems to dissapear for a minute or 2 before returning.

The other main problem which causes problems is a lot of the howitzers are placed right next to spawns and with the way they fire people really don't look where they are going and this results in a lot of Tk's which is bad for the players and the admins who can't tell if it's trolling or deliberate. I have been kicked 2 or 3 times already because some muppet has wandered infront as I fire causing the shell to explode over the friendly trench immediately infront and so mass TK's and the admin assumes trolling before I can even type Sorry in chat.

Guys I don't think you are understanding how the artillery works. :P I spent a while with them and have figured out how to make them work perfectly and it makes perfect sense! What you do is use the sight on the actual artillery themselves. The first line on the cross hair will be on the bottom sight for short range. The middle sight for medium range, the top of the arty for long range and then for really long range to place the top of the sight on the ground of where you want to aim. It is really easy when you get the hang of it and I will be making a video on it soon and will post it here how to be an expert of the arty.
